What does a control systems engineer intern do?

A Control Systems Engineer Intern assists in designing, developing, and testing systems that automate and control processes in industries such as manufacturing, energy, or robotics. They often work under the supervision of experienced engineers to create and optimize control algorithms, configure hardware, and troubleshoot system issues. The internship typically involves hands-on experience with software tools, control equipment, and real-world projects, allowing interns to apply theoretical knowledge from their studies. This role helps interns gain valuable practical skills and a deeper understanding of how control systems are engineered and maintained.

What types of projects can a control systems engineer intern expect to work on, and how do these experiences support long-term career growth?

As a Control Systems Engineer Intern, you can expect to be involved in projects such as designing, testing, and implementing automation solutions, developing control algorithms, or supporting process optimization initiatives. These projects often involve collaborating with senior engineers, software developers, and maintenance teams, giving you exposure to real-world challenges and the opportunity to develop technical and problem-solving skills. By participating in hands-on tasks and cross-functional teamwork, you lay a strong foundation for advancement into roles like Control Systems Engineer or Automation Engineer after graduation.

What are the key skills and qualifications needed to thrive as a control systems engineer intern, and why are they important?

To excel as a Control Systems Engineer Intern, you should have a solid understanding of electrical engineering principles, control theory, and basic programming, often supported by ongoing or completed coursework toward a relevant engineering degree. Familiarity with PLCs, SCADA systems, MATLAB/Simulink, and industry-standard simulation tools is typically required. Strong problem-solving skills, attention to detail, and effective communication help you contribute to team projects and adapt to fast-paced technical environments. These skills and qualities ensure you can support the design, analysis, and troubleshooting of control systems, which are critical for safe and efficient automation processes.

Job description

We are seeking a highly skilled Quality Engineer. This pivotal role focuses on ensuring the integrity and efficiency of our quality control systems and equipment. You will play a crucial part in advancing process capability and fostering continuous improvement in our manufacturing operations. Your expertise will support data-driven analyses, troubleshooting, and calibration activities to meet and exceed regulatory, customer, and company standards.

Key Responsibilities:

  • Apply statistical process control (SPC) techniques to enhance process capability and implement corrective actions.
  • Oversee measurement system analysis, including management of inspection systems, gauge calibration, and analytical testing.
  • Develop and execute instructions for inspection, testing, calibration, and evaluation of products, equipment, and processes.
  • Review and approve Certificates of Acceptance (CoA) for production batches, ensuring timely release.
  • Conduct process capability analyses (Cpk, Ppk, CTQ) and maintain calibration certificates for equipment.
  • Support quality product development, trial tests, and facilitate customer audits.
  • Provide quality training for employees and participate in root cause analysis for nonconforming products.
  • Perform periodic gap analysis, generating reports and charts to drive improvement projects.
  • Monitor and test critical control points (CCPs) and conduct internal audits with actionable plans for findings.
  • Ensure compliance with health and safety, environmental, and quality standards.
  • Conduct internal audits and develop corrective action plans following external audits.
  • Perform additional duties as required by the role.

Qualifications:

  • Bachelor’s degree in Engineering, Chemistry, or a related field is required.
  • In-depth knowledge of HARA, ISO, and BRCGS standards.
  • A minimum of 3 years’ experience in a comparable position within a manufacturing or industrial setting.
  • Proficiency in quality metrics, reporting, and troubleshooting, with exposure to calibration and audit support.
  • Strong verbal and written communication skills, along with excellent problem‑solving abilities.
  • Exceptional time management skills and proficiency in Excel, statistical software, and quality-related applications.
